Oracal 651 if it's white or black and doesn't need more than 5 years.
Oracal 751 if you never want to worry about any issues for 7 plus years

We've done a couple hundred of these containers and a manual that we got (which specifies how to make these markings, they are standardized) says you strictly HAVE to use cast material or paint, calendered is forbidden. I'd recommend you check with your client what material they want since there is regulations/standardizations for these markings and you don't want to redo/fail with your quote on this amount...
